Output a51c24ba4a76bdbe8375361d479f3a68ee07a88e56dc792f4d8b2a1f25022388:1

value
503539
script pubkey
OP_0 OP_PUSHBYTES_20 5608fddb6d5073c2f5b5a9e89e20bea957c2109d
address
bc1q2cy0mkmd2peu9ad4485fug9749tuyyyaff8tnu
transaction
a51c24ba4a76bdbe8375361d479f3a68ee07a88e56dc792f4d8b2a1f25022388
confirmations
316554
spent
true